Back to Selector Page F07 Miniature Series 07 General Purpose Filter 1/8" and 1/4" Port Sizes Compact design Protects air operated devices by removing liquid and solids contaminants Screw-on bowl reduces maintenance time Can be disassembled without the use of tools or removal from the air line Technical Data Ordering Information Fluid: Compressed air Maximum pressure: Transparent bowl: 10 bar (150 psig) Metal bowl: 17 bar (250 psig) Operating temperature:* Transparent bowl: -20 to +50C (0 to +125F) Metal bowl: -20 to +80C (0 to +175F) See Ordering Information on the following pages. * Air supply must be dry enough to avoid ice formation at temperatures below +2C (+35F) Particle removal: 5 m or 40 m filter element Air quality: Within ISO 8573-1, Class 3 and Class 5 (particulates) Typical flow at 6,3 bar (90 psig) inlet pressure at 0,3 bar (5 psig) pressure drop: 1/8" Ports, 5 m element: 9 dm3/s (19 scfm) 1/4" Ports, 5 m element: 11,5 dm3/s (24 scfm) Nominal bowl size: 31 ml (1 fluid ounce) Drain connection: 1/8" pipe Automatic drain operation: Spitter type drain operates momentarily when a rapid change in air flow occurs or when the supply pressure is reduced. Materials: Body: Zinc Bowl: Transparent: Polycarbonate Metal: Zinc Element: Sintered polypropylene Elastomers: Neoprene & nitrile 7/97 ISO Symbols Automatic drain Our policy is one of continuous research and development. We reserve the right to amend, without notice, the specifications given in this document. N/AL.8.300.100.03 F07 Warning These products are intended for use in industrial compressed air systems only. Do not use these products where pressures and temperatures can exceed those listed under `Technical Data'. Before using these products with fluids other than those specified, for non-industrial applications, life-support systems, or other applications not within published specifications, consult NORGREN. Through misuse, age, or malfunction, components used in fluid power systems can fail in various modes. The system designer is warned to consider the failure modes of all component parts used in fluid power systems and to provide adequate safeguards to prevent personal injury or damage to equipment in the event of such failure. System designers must provide a warning to end users in the system instructional manual if protection against a failure mode cannot be adequately provided. System designers and end users are cautioned to review specific warnings found in instruction sheets packed and shipped with these products. Water vapor will pass through these units and will condense into liquid if air temperature drops in the downstream system. Install an air dryer if water condensation could have a detrimental effect on the application. N/AL.8.300.100.04 Our policy is one of continuous research and development.
